Scall (?), n. [Icel. skalli a bald head. Cf. Scald, a.] A scurf or scabby disease, especially of the scalp.
[1913 Webster]
It is a dry scall, even a leprosy upon the head. Lev. xiii. 30.
[1913 Webster]
-
Scall, a. Scabby; scurfy. [Obs.] Shak.
